Offaly residential work splits between three streams.
The first is the planned estate-town fabric of Birr and Tullamore, where 18th and 19th century properties are common and Deathwatch Beetle in oak elements is a real possibility. The second is the Victorian and Edwardian streetscapes of Edenderry, Clara and Banagher, where Common Furniture Beetle in roof timbers dominates. The third is the dispersed rural stock — farmhouses, bog-cottages, lakeside one-offs — where coastal-equivalent damp issues (driven by lake and bog moisture) can be a factor.

For Offaly's estate-town fabric we use conservation-grade methods, with low-pressure injection for any active Deathwatch in oak. For the Victorian and Edwardian streetscapes the standard single-day boron treatment applies.
For rural and Shannon-side properties we always include a moisture-meter assessment as part of the quote — bog and lake moisture can drive faster re-infestation if not addressed.
